    Where do I even start at? Well first off, when first moving in i had to deal with SEVERAL different people in the office!! Different people from the very start. From applying, to signing my lease, to picking up my apartment keys. It was an absolute MESS, with NO ONE knowing what is going on!! Randi is the new property manager, she is doing her best. But in my opinion she doesn't know what the heck she is doing half the time. Last i checked when you move into an apartment you are given a lease with the "RULES" of the community. And in that lease it should state certain things like "LEASE VIOLATIONS" but it DOES NOT!! SO in fact that is technically breaking the leases of EVERYONE that lives in this community!! The office is NEVER open when you need it to be! You can never get your concerns fixed or acknowledged. And when they do YOU HAVE to keep going to the office and bug the office staff to get it done!! In the office you have Randi (property manager) Bridgett & another gal (i think she just started; shes rude & ALWAYS on her phone) & lastly you have Ava ( THAT IS NEVER IN THE OFFICE) Every time i turn my head there is SOMETHING new that is wrong with this fairly new complex. (i understand things happen) WE DO NOT have a maintenance onsite. There is a guy named Andrew that DOES ABSOLUTELY NOTHING, he is followed by his puppy dog of a girlfriend Eva (which is supposed to be in the office mind you BUT IS NEVER!!) Both of them live here as well, with that saying IF you have a problem then you would think that it would get fixed in a timely manor BUT NOPE!!! They are not friendly nor welcoming!! The property looks nice online, and when touring. But take a second look around you. There is one way in and one way out of. The apartments look nice, updated and stylish BUT they are poorly put together!! The bathroom counter top is NOT granite like the kitchen counter tops, which makes the bathroom counter tops get ruined VERY VERY easily!! The tub is small and tight cant enjoy a bath if you want to!! The walls are thin, you can hear your next door neighbors every move. Walking thru the halls, well the doors to the apartments are really thin you can HEAR inside someones apartment (from conversations to tv to music to fighting & arguments). The carpet in the bedrooms and closets is VERY cheap. They used carpet squares, MINE ARE COMING UP!! THAT'S RIDICULOUS!!! To top it off don't DECORATE YOUR FRONT DOOR for ANY holiday!! Mine got stolen (taken right off my door) You cant trust anyone!! For the price you pay in rent a month you should not have this happen!! You pay for what you get!! This apartment is NOT WORTH $1,700!! PARKING, oh my god!!! You either pay $70-75 extra a month for underground parking. Or risk not having a spot up above in the SMALL parking lot!! There are NOT enough pa rking spaces for the amount of residence that lives in the complex. There is several parking around the complex BUT you CANNOT park there between certain times & on top of it, it's only 2 hr parking. There is a new thing that has started and that is parking passes. IF YOU DO NOT have one THEN YOUR CAR WILL get towed. Have guest over DON'T, go to their house, bc there are ONLY 4 spaces for guests to park & those spots are ALWAYS taken!! PARKING IS RIDICULOUS!! When having a spot underground you have to walk thur the smells of EVERY ONES trash, knats, trash on the ground, over flowing bins.
